Essentials of Heavy Vehicle Transport

Transporting heavy vehicles, like trucks and construction equipment, demands meticulous planning and specialized knowledge. We must first understand the specific requirements of the vehicle being transported, including its size, weight, and any unique features. This helps us choose the right transport method, such as flatbed trailers or lowboy trailers, which are essential for safely accommodating heavy loads.

Next, we need to ensure that our vehicles are properly secured to prevent shifting during transit. This involves using heavy-duty chains, straps, and binders to lock everything in place. The safety of our cargo and the surrounding traffic depends on our careful attention to securing these massive machines.

We also have to consider the legal requirements involved in heavy vehicle transport. Permits might be necessary, especially if the load is oversized or requires travel through multiple jurisdictions. Staying compliant with these regulations is crucial to avoid fines or delays.

Communication is another key element. We keep open lines with all parties involved, from drivers to dispatchers, ensuring everyone is informed and prepared for any challenges that may arise. By prioritizing these essentials, we ensure a smooth and efficient heavy vehicle transport experience.

Planning for Heavy Equipment Moves

When gearing up for heavy equipment moves, it's essential to dive into detailed planning to ensure a seamless execution. First, we need to assess the equipment's size, weight, and any unique features that might impact transportation. This helps us determine the suitable transport method and equipment required, such as trailers or cranes, to handle the load safely.

Next, let's identify the starting point and destination, considering potential obstacles like low bridges or narrow roads. Mapping out the route in advance allows us to anticipate challenges and avoid delays. It's important to communicate with local authorities or transport agencies to confirm road conditions and any necessary arrangements for oversized loads.

We should also schedule the move during optimal times to minimize traffic disruptions and ensure smoother transit. Timing is crucial to avoid peak traffic hours or adverse weather conditions that could complicate the journey.

Finally, coordinating with our team and any third-party service providers is vital. Everyone involved must understand their roles and responsibilities, ensuring that each step of the move is executed efficiently. By focusing on these elements, we can confidently approach heavy equipment moves with precision and ease.
